In light of the passage of the super typhoon through the Japanese archipelago, it has become important to strengthen the joints of wooden structures to minimize wind damage as much as possible. For the screws used to secure the rafters to the horizontal supports in wooden roof joints, we recommend the adoption of the "Z Mark certified square hole tapping screws STS6.5, F135, F180," which clearly state the allowable values for rafter connections based on tests conducted by the Japan Housing and Wood Technology Center. This product also has obtained the X (cross) mark certification for CLT construction methods. With a special surface treatment called "acexma Eco" (which has received anti-corrosion performance certification), it allows for less resistance and stress-free screw driving operations for CLT and various types of laminated wood.
